Lines Matching refs:isequal
14 PetscBool isequal; in main() local
43 PetscCall(MatMatMultEqual(B, A, C, 10, &isequal)); in main()
44 PetscCheck(isequal, PETSC_COMM_WORLD, PETSC_ERR_ARG_INCOMP, "MatMatMult: C != B*A"); in main()
48 PetscCall(MatMatMultEqual(C, A, D, 10, &isequal)); in main()
49 PetscCheck(isequal, PETSC_COMM_WORLD, PETSC_ERR_ARG_INCOMP, "MatMatMult: D != C*A"); in main()
58 PetscCall(MatPtAPMultEqual(A, B, C, 10, &isequal)); in main()
59 PetscCheck(isequal, PETSC_COMM_WORLD, PETSC_ERR_ARG_INCOMP, "MatPtAP: C != B^T*A*B"); in main()
63 PetscCall(MatPtAPMultEqual(A, B, C, 10, &isequal)); in main()
64 PetscCheck(isequal, PETSC_COMM_WORLD, PETSC_ERR_ARG_INCOMP, "MatPtAP(reuse): C != B^T*A*B"); in main()
74 PetscCall(MatPtAPMultEqual(Adense, B, C, 10, &isequal)); in main()
75 … PetscCheck(isequal, PETSC_COMM_WORLD, PETSC_ERR_ARG_INCOMP, "MatPtAP(reuse): C != B^T*Adense*B"); in main()
87 PetscCall(MatMatTransposeMultEqual(A, A, D, 10, &isequal)); in main()
88 PetscCheck(isequal, PETSC_COMM_WORLD, PETSC_ERR_ARG_INCOMP, "MatMatTranspose: D != A*A^T"); in main()